    [CMS] Avatar not showing in Recent Post Widget on CMS Homepage

    I'm running 4.0.5 with the CMS in site root and forum in /forum.



    I have a Recent posts widget set up in the CMS on the homepage and on the Fourm index page. Avatars show in the widget on Forum index but the URL is broken in the widget on the CMS Homepage.

    It doesn't seem to be a path issue. The image file name is incorrect.

    Instead of /customavatars/avatar18_1.jpg which is the correct name, it's missing the "1" after the underscore and showing the file name as /customavatars/avatar18_.jpg.

    Any idea why this would be wrong? It's doing it for ALL members.
